What a grant of permission means

The process from here

Permission has been granted, usually subject to conditions listed on the decision notice, some of which must be discharged before work starts. The decision notice on the council portal sets out exactly what was approved.

Work must normally begin within five years of the decision or the permission lapses. Neighbours cannot appeal a grant; challenging one means judicial review of how the decision was made, within tight time limits.

About lawful development applications

How this application type works

A lawful development certificate is a legal determination, not a planning judgement. It asks the council to confirm either that existing use or works are lawful, often through the passage of time, or that a proposal would not need planning permission at all. The applicant must prove the facts; the merits of the scheme are not considered.
